Document Description
This small development project is designed to move the existing campgroud and park road at Bee Camp further away from Bird Creek to reduce impacts to the ripairan corridor to Bird Creek and associated watershed. A secondary benefit will be impoved campground accessiblity via the relocation of the access road. A one acre section of the campground area that is currently adjacent to the creek will be removed and restored to natural conditions (riparian habitat). The existing campground will be expanded to the northwest by one acre, with the intention of replacing the campground area that will be lost from the restoration of the riparian corridor.
